this repo has no description
1
fork

Configure Feed

Select the types of activity you want to include in your feed.

Build text_cmds as Mach-O, extend CommonCrypto build

+22 -3
+1 -1
src/CMakeLists.txt
··· 125 125 if (NOT DARLING_NO_EXECUTABLES) 126 126 add_subdirectory(external/shell_cmds) 127 127 add_subdirectory(external/file_cmds) 128 - # add_subdirectory(external/text_cmds) 128 + add_subdirectory(external/text_cmds) 129 129 # add_subdirectory(external/adv_cmds) 130 130 # add_subdirectory(external/network_cmds) 131 131 # add_subdirectory(external/bash)
+21 -2
src/CommonCrypto/CMakeLists.txt
··· 8 8 9 9 10 10 set(CMAKE_C_FLAGS "${CMAKE_C_FLAGS} -nostdinc -D__DARWIN_UNIX03 -fPIC -fblocks -w") 11 - add_definitions(-D_APPLE_COMMON_CRYPTO_) 11 + add_definitions(-D_APPLE_COMMON_CRYPTO_ -DLTC_SHA224 -DLTC_SHA384) 12 12 13 13 include_directories(${CMAKE_CURRENT_SOURCE_DIR}/Source/API) 14 14 include_directories(${CMAKE_CURRENT_SOURCE_DIR}/Source/libtomcrypt/src/headers) ··· 53 53 54 54 #Source/API/CommonCMAC.c 55 55 #Source/API/CommonCryptor.c 56 - #Source/API/CommonDigest.c 56 + Source/API/CommonDigest.c 57 57 #Source/API/CommonHMAC.c 58 58 #Source/API/CommonKeyDerivation.c 59 59 #Source/API/CommonRandom.c ··· 61 61 Source/libtomcrypt/src/misc/base64/base64_decode.c 62 62 Source/libtomcrypt/src/misc/base64/base64_encode.c 63 63 Source/libtomcrypt/src/misc/crypt/crypt_argchk.c 64 + Source/libtomcrypt/src/misc/crypt/crypt_hash_descriptor.c 65 + Source/libtomcrypt/src/misc/crypt/crypt_register_hash.c 66 + Source/libtomcrypt/src/misc/zeromem.c 67 + Source/libtomcrypt/src/hashes/md2.c 68 + Source/libtomcrypt/src/hashes/md4.c 69 + Source/libtomcrypt/src/hashes/md5.c 70 + Source/libtomcrypt/src/hashes/rmd128.c 71 + Source/libtomcrypt/src/hashes/rmd160.c 72 + Source/libtomcrypt/src/hashes/rmd256.c 73 + Source/libtomcrypt/src/hashes/rmd320.c 74 + Source/libtomcrypt/src/hashes/sha1.c 75 + Source/libtomcrypt/src/hashes/skein_ltc.c 76 + Source/libtomcrypt/src/hashes/skein/Optimized_64bit/SHA3api_ref.c 77 + Source/libtomcrypt/src/hashes/skein/Optimized_64bit/skein_block.c 78 + Source/libtomcrypt/src/hashes/skein/Optimized_64bit/skein.c 79 + Source/libtomcrypt/src/hashes/skein/Optimized_64bit/skein_debug.c 80 + Source/libtomcrypt/src/hashes/skein/Optimized_64bit/skein_dropin.c 81 + Source/libtomcrypt/src/hashes/sha2/sha256.c 82 + Source/libtomcrypt/src/hashes/sha2/sha512.c 64 83 ) 65 84 66 85 set(DYLIB_INSTALL_NAME "/usr/lib/libcommonCrypto.dylib")